Description
Windham Cottage is a 17th-century building. It is two storeys high with an attic, and has three windows. The ground floor is built of red brick, while the upper floor is tile-hung. The roof is tiled, with a pentice to the west side. A chimney breast is located on the north wall. A modern dormer window has been added.
